Kurt Russell & Michelle Pfeiffer React To ‘The Madison’ Reunion 40 Years After ‘Tequila Sunrise’
Michelle Pfeiffer and Kurt Russell are reteaming nearly four decades after their last movie together! The pair star in Taylor Sheridan’s upcoming “Yellowstone” spinoff “The Madison” and share with Access Hollywood correspondent Emily Orozco their memories of working together in 1988’s “Tequila Sunrise.” Kurt also reveals his hopes to make it to the Oscars with longtime partner Goldie Hawn to cheer on their Best Actress nominee Kate Hudson, with whom Michelle reveals she had an unexpected slumber party on an airplane! “The Madison” premieres Saturday, March 14 on Paramount+.
